If you prefer to listen to your books on audio (sometimes that’s the only way I can squeeze them in!) I have TWO quick tips for you!

1 | Speed up the audio!  Usually on your app or computer it will have a little symbol that says “1X”, meaning its playing at normal speed.  The first thing I do is up it to “1.3X” and it shaves sometimes hours off the audio, while still getting all the content.  It will seem weird at first, as if the narrator is a chipmunk, but trust me, your mind will adjust quickly and you’ll never go back to the 1X speed again!

2 | If you’re tight on money or just watching your monthly budget, many times the public library system will have a bunch of audio books for FREE online!  OR, if that is not an option, there is also a company called Scribd (app and website options) that I find very useful… and one of the only subscription based companies that offers unlimited books… you’ll feel the pain of this on other sites when you get to the point of going through as many books as I do!

A LESSON ON GIVING

The Go-Giver: A Little Story About a Powerful Business Idea is a business book written by Bob Burg and John D. Mann.  It is a story about the power of giving.  It’s smart, positive and to the point.  A MUST read!

A LESSON ON MONEY

Rich Dad Poor Dad is Robert’s story of growing up with two dads — his real father and the father of his best friend, his rich dad — and the ways in which both men shaped his thoughts about money and investing. The book explodes the myth that you need to earn a high income to be rich and explains the difference between working for money and having your money work for you.
